- Southwest_Chief comment "The Southwest Chief (formerly the Southwest Limited and Super Chief) is a higher speed passenger train operated by Amtrak on a 2265-mile (3645 km) route through the Midwestern and Southwestern United States. It runs between Chicago, Illinois and Los Angeles, California, passing through Illinois, Iowa, Missouri, Kansas, Colorado, New Mexico, Arizona and California.During fiscal year 2014, the Southwest Chief carried a total of more than 352,000 passengers, down 1.0 percent from FY 2013.".
